Origins of Spider-Man and the Fantastic Four
The origins of Spider-Man and the Fantastic Four are deeply rooted in the Marvel Comics universe. Spider-Man made his debut in Amazing Fantasy #15 in 1962, while the Fantastic Four first appeared in Fantastic Four #1 in 1961. Both creations were the brainchild of legendary writer Stan Lee and artist Jack Kirby, who sought to bring a new dimension to superhero storytelling.
Spider-Man's Origin
Spider-Man's origin story revolves around Peter Parker, a brilliant but socially awkward high school student who gains spider-like abilities after being bitten by a radioactive spider. This transformation sets him on a path to becoming a superhero, driven by the mantra "With great power comes great responsibility."
The Fantastic Four's Origin
The Fantastic Four consists of Reed Richards (Mr. Fantastic), Sue Storm (Invisible Woman), Johnny Storm (Human Torch), and Ben Grimm (The Thing). Their powers originate from a cosmic radiation exposure during a space mission. Together, they form a family-like team that fights evil and protects the world.
Who is Spider-Man?
Spider-Man is one of the most beloved superheroes in the Marvel Universe. Beyond his iconic web-slinging abilities, he is known for his wit, resilience, and moral compass. Peter Parker, the man behind the mask, embodies the struggles of everyday life while balancing his duties as a superhero.

The Fantastic Four: An Overview
The Fantastic Four is often referred to as "The World's Greatest Comic Magazine." Their dynamic as a team revolves around family bonds and mutual respect. Each member brings unique abilities and personalities to the group:

- Mr. Fantastic: A genius scientist with elastic powers.
- Invisible Woman: A master of invisibility and force fields.
- Human Torch: A fiery hero with the ability to fly and generate flames.
- The Thing: A physically powerful character with rock-like skin.
Together, they represent a diverse and powerful team that tackles threats both terrestrial and cosmic.

Spider-Man and the Fantastic Four in the MCU
In the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U), Spider-Man has become a central figure, appearing in several films and series. While the Fantastic Four has yet to make a full appearance, their inclusion is highly anticipated by fans. The MCU's approach to these characters emphasizes their roles in shaping the future of the Marvel universe.
Spider-Man's MCU Journey
Spider-Man's MCU journey began with his introduction in "Captain America: Civil War" and continued through standalone films like "Spider-Man: Homecoming" and "Spider-Man: No Way Home." His interactions with other heroes, including the Avengers, have expanded his character's depth and appeal.

Key Moments in the Comics
Spider-Man and the Fantastic Four have shared several pivotal moments in the comics that define their relationship:
- Their first meeting in "Amazing Spider-Man" #14, where Spider-Man initially clashes with the Fantastic Four but eventually becomes an ally.
- Their joint battle against Annihilus during the "Annihilation" storyline.
- Spider-Man's involvement in the "Secret Wars," where he teams up with the Fantastic Four and other heroes against the Beyonder.
These moments highlight the enduring friendship and collaboration between Spider-Man and the Fantastic Four.
